There’s something incredibly special about a proper garden flat done well and this one absolutely nails it. Set within a handsome period building on one of Brondesbury Park’s most desirable streets, this home has been carefully designed to feel bright, stylish, and effortlessly liveable. From the moment you walk in, the space has a calm confidence to it; high ceilings, soft natural light, and a layout that just flows exactly how you want modern living to feel.

The real showstopper is the spectacular open-plan kitchen and living space at the rear. Flooded with light from overhead skylights and framed by full-width bi-folding doors, it’s the kind of room that completely changes mood with the seasons cozy and atmospheric in winter, then wide open to the garden all summer long. The landscaped rear garden feels wonderfully private and gives the apartment a rare indoor-outdoor lifestyle that’s hard to find in London. Three generous double bedrooms, sleek contemporary bathrooms, excellent built-in storage, a substantial cellar, and private side access complete a home that feels both design-led and genuinely practical.

Brondesbury Park has quietly become one of North West London’s coolest neighbourhoods a place where people actually stay once they arrive. You’ve got the energy of Queen’s Park and Kensal nearby, independent coffee shops around every corner, brilliant local pubs, and some of the area’s best food spots all within walking distance. Whether it’s a morning run through the park, brunch on Chamberlayne Road, or a quick hop into Central London via the Jubilee or Mildmay lines, the location manages to feel connected without ever losing its laid-back neighbourhood feel.
